-/** Determine whether segment overlaps the receive window */
+/** Determine whether segment overlaps the receive window.
+ *
+ * @param conn Connection
+ * @param seg  Segment
+ * @return @c true if segment overlaps the receive window, @c false otherwise
+ */
 bool seq_no_segment_acceptable(tcp_conn_t *conn, tcp_segment_t *seg)
 {
 	bool b_in, e_in;
-
+	bool wb_in, we_in;
+
+	/* Beginning of segment is inside window */
 	b_in = seq_no_le_lt(conn->rcv_nxt, seg->seq, conn->rcv_nxt
 	    + conn->rcv_wnd);
 
+	/* End of segment is inside window */
 	e_in = seq_no_le_lt(conn->rcv_nxt, seg->seq + seg->len - 1,
 	    conn->rcv_nxt + conn->rcv_wnd);
+
+	/* Beginning of window is inside segment */
+	wb_in = seq_no_le_lt(seg->seq, conn->rcv_nxt,
+	    seg->seq + seg->len);
+
+	/* End of window is inside segment */
+	we_in = seq_no_le_lt(seg->seq, conn->rcv_nxt + conn->rcv_wnd - 1,
+	    seg->seq + seg->len);
 
 	if (seg->len == 0 && conn->rcv_wnd == 0) {
@@ -165,9 +192,13 @@
 		return false;
 	} else {
-		return b_in || e_in;
-	}
-}
-
-/** Determine size that control bits occupy in sequence space. */
+		return b_in || e_in || wb_in || we_in;
+	}
+}
